英文简介Soil organic carbon (SOC) stored in northern peatlands and permafrost-affected soils are key components in the global carbon cycle. This dataset provides SOC storage and organic layer depth for 47 soil pedons located in the Stordalen catchement. Stordalen is a sub-arctic mountainous peatland environment in the discontinuous permafrost zone in Abisko, northern Sweden. The data is provided as total SOC storage (SOCTot) including wetland pedons processed to a reference depth of 1.5 m and non-wetland pedons processed to a reference depth of 1 m. If the pedon did not reach that depth it was extrapolated based on a trend in the pedon or similar pedons or set to zero if the lithic contact was reached. Other extracted depth intervals are the SOC stored in the organic surface layer (SOCOL),in the permafrost layer (SOCPF), the SOC stored for the top 30 cm (SOC0to30) and the SOC for the top 100 cm (SOC0to100). SOC values are in kg C m-2 . The depth of the organic layer (OLdepth) in cm is also provided.
